A Japanese Flintlock Tinderlighter Netsuke
Edo Period
The mechanism housed beneath a brass plate with circular tinder compartment, iron cock and pivoting steel, the former released by an external brass button, all contained in the hinged ovoidal russet iron case, the lid decorated with applied silver and copper flower-heads and pins, the base with a brass floret with suspension ring
4.5 cm.
